This is a series of outgrowths that can be easily spotted and is also known as the “wen”. Oranda Goldfish Carassius auratus are egg-shaped fish and can be identified by the cap on their head. Their distant relative, the Prussian Carp, can still be found today in the slow-moving fresh waters of Central Asia. There are no Oranda Goldfish living in the wild, as they are raised in captivity. They are an artificially cultivated breed, also known as the Red Cap Oranda Goldfish. They are descendants of Wild Carp and Goldfish ( Carassius auratus).
